A laser pointer shining on a diffraction grating or CD creates a series of diffraction spots depending on the spacing of the lines or pits in the grating or CD and the wavelength emitted by the laser.

Diffraction gratings are curious things. Score a series of equally spaced tiny lines in a surface, and it will cause reflected or transmitted light to bend and separate into its component wavelengths.
